ARM: 7878/1: nommu: Implement dummy early_paging_init()
authorThierry Reding <thierry.reding@gmail.com>
Wed, 6 Nov 2013 08:12:40 +0000 (09:12 +0100)
committerRussell King <rmk+kernel@arm.linux.org.uk>
Thu, 7 Nov 2013 00:16:22 +0000 (00:16 +0000)
No-MMU configurations currenty fail to build because they are missing
the early_paging_init() symbol.

+/*
+ * early_paging_init() recreates boot time page table setup, allowing machines
+ * to switch over to a high (>4G) address space on LPAE systems
+ */
+void __init early_paging_init(const struct machine_desc *mdesc,
+                             struct proc_info_list *procinfo)
+{
+}
